Continuous Testing is a vital approach in the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C) that integrates testing at every stage to provide rapid feedback and improve product quality. As the software industry anticipates a significant growth in the Continuous Testing market, this methodology is deemed essential due to its ability to identify and fix issues early, reducing costs and minimizing risks associated with bug leakage. Continuous Testing involves automating various tests, including unit, integration, and regression tests, which are systematically executed as soon as new code is committed. This process not only ensures that changes to the software do not introduce new defects but also enhances production readiness by decreasing human errors and incorporating quality directly into the product. The use of cloud services platforms further supports Continuous Testing by offering scalable infrastructure that allows for comprehensive testing across multiple devices and environments, thereby facilitating the release of bug-free software in a cost-effective manner.
